Enhanced or suppressed six-wave mixing in a five-level atomic system

摘要
We show the enhancement and suppression of a six-wave mixing (SWM) signal in the electromagnetically induced transparency in a five-level 85 Rb atomic system.The results show the Autler-Townes splitting and the enhancement or suppression of SWM,which are caused respectively by a self-dressing effect and by an external dressing effect in the presence of mutual dressing between two SWM signals.In addition,we observe the polarization dependence of the enhancement and suppression of the SWM signals.
